Austin FC Names Chief Medical Officer and Chief Orthopedic Officer

February 26, 2021 - Major League Soccer (MLS)
Austin FC News Release


Austin, Texas ‚ - ‚ Austin FC, the 27th club in Major League Soccer (MLS), and St. David's HealthCare announced today the appointment of Dr. Timothy Vachris, M.D., as first team Chief Medical Officer and Dr. Douglas Elenz, M.D., as first team Chief Orthopedic Doctor. Dr. Vachris and Dr. Elenz will work in close coordination with St. David's HealthCare -- a Club Founding Partner, Official Healthcare Partner, Training Partner, and St. David's Performance Center Naming Rights Partner.

"We are pleased to continue our partnership with St. David's HealthCare with the additions of Dr. Vachris and Dr. Elenz to our Soccer Operations team," commented Claudio Reyna, Austin FC Sporting Director. "Our players are privileged to receive exceptional medical care from the St. David's HealthCare team, which plays an integral role in our preparations and ongoing work for our first official MLS preseason."

In practice for over 15 years, Dr. Vachris has served as Family and Sports Medicine Physician at Texas Sports & Family Medicine since 2009, Team Physician for McCallum High School since 2010, and Clinical Assistant Professor for the Department of Family Medicine for The University of Texas Medical Branch between 2009-14. He also served as Team Physician for the University of Texas Athletics Program (2009-14).

Dr. Vachris graduated from the University of St. Thomas with a B.A. in Biology and Spanish in 2000 and earned his medical degree from the University of Texas at Houston in 2005. The Texan-native completed his residency in Family Medicine at Memorial Southwest Family Medicine Residency in Sugarland, TX. While in residency, Dr. Vachris developed an interest in Sports Medicine, and supported the care of the athletes at the University of St. Thomas. Upon completion of his residency, Dr. Vachris provided sports medicine coverage as team physician for California's Claremont McKenna College, Cal State University, San Bernardino, and Los Osos high school.

Dr. Elenz has been practicing orthopedics in Austin for 25 years and helped established his current practice, Austin Sports Medicine, in 1999. Dr. Elenz also currently serves as the Team Orthopedic Surgeon for the Athletics Department at the University of Texas at Austin, a position he has held since 2009. He is a board-certified orthopedic and sports medicine fellowship trained surgeon, whose experience includes prior roles with the Chicago Cubs (MLB) between 1994-95 and the Pittsburgh Steelers (NFL) in 1995, as well as caring for many professional All-Stars, Olympic medalists, and World Champions.

Dr. Elenz earned his undergraduate degree from the University of Texas at Austin in 1985, where he was a two-time captain and seven-time NCAA All-American for the Longhorn Swim Team. Dr. Elenz completed a Sports Medicine and Arthroscopic Surgery Fellowship at Orthopedic Research of Virginia/Tuckahoe Orthopedic Associates in Richmond, Virginia in 1996 and earned his medical degree from the University of Texas-Houston Medical School. Dr. Elenz completed his orthopedic surgery residency at the McGraw Medical Center of Northwestern University in Chicago, Illinois.
